Enter the Sovereign Gold Bond (SGB), your knight in not-so-shining armor (it's a digital kind of armor). SGBs are basically government-issued IOUs for gold. You buy them with rupees, but their value is linked to the price of gold. So, it's like having all the upside of gold ownership without the risk of your sneaky house-elf (looking at you, Winky) making off with your stash.

Here's the lowdown on how to snag yourself some digital gold with BOI:
-
Get Logged In: This might seem obvious, but let's be real, it's the golden rule (pun intended) of online anything. So, fire up your BOI internet banking and log in with your super-secret password (you did choose a strong one, right?).
-
Find the Shiny Button: Look for something like "eServices" or "Investments" and then burrow your way down to the hidden treasure (well, not that hidden) of "Sovereign Gold Bond."
-
Channel Your Inner Gold Digger (Ethically): You'll be presented with the details of the current SGB offering. Read the fine print (it's not actually that fine, we promise) and then, with the confidence of a seasoned prospector, hit "Proceed."
-
Fill Your Digital Pan with Gold: You'll need to fill out a quick application form, specifying how much digital gold you want (it's measured in grams, just like at the jewelry store, but without the creepy salesman). Don't forget to add your nominee's details too, just in case you accidentally discover the fountain of youth and live forever (hey, a man can dream!).
-
The Moment of Truth: Review everything carefully (because nobody likes a do-over on their gold investments), and then click "Submit" with the enthusiasm of a kid on Christmas morning.
Voila! You've just purchased some SGBs, all from the comfort of your couch. Now you can sit back, relax, and watch your digital gold collection grow (hopefully).
